Overview

The Mersen L215681 NH plastic fuse base (Size NH3) is a high-current, 4-pole industrial fuse holder designed for 1000VAC and 1000VDC applications up to 630A. Engineered for parallel mounting in compact rows, this fuse base features a single-part plastic construction with silver-plated electrolytic copper contact springs for superior conductivity and thermal resilience. The captive steel springs ensure consistent contact pressure, even under high thermal stress, while the PP-type screw connection provides secure, vibration-resistant terminations. Each three-pole base includes phase partition walls for enhanced safety and phase isolation. Compatible with NH fuse-links featuring 8mm contact blades, the L215681 supports indirect touch protection (IP20) and can integrate a microswitch (250VAC/10A, 6.3x0.8mm terminals) for striker-type fuse-links, enabling remote monitoring of fuse status. With a rated impulse withstand voltage of 6kV (size 00) or 8kV (sizes 0-4), this fuse base meets IEC NH standards for low-voltage fuse systems. Ideal for power distribution panels, motor control centers, and industrial switchgear where reliable overcurrent protection and compact mounting are critical.

Frequently Asked Questions about Mersen

What industries and applications are Mersen products used for?

Mersen products are used across diverse industrial sectors including solar power, electric vehicles, buildings/construction, industrial automation, power distribution, HVAC, elevators, telecommunications, and specialty manufacturing. Key application areas include circuit protection, surge protection, battery module protection, electrical safety systems, and power management for residential, commercial, and utility-scale installations.

What are the main product lines offered by Mersen?

Mersen offers five primary electrical power product lines: IEC and UL/CSA Fuses and Fusegear, Surge Protection, Low Voltage Disconnect Switches, Power Distribution Blocks, and Engineered Solutions. Their comprehensive range includes specialized components like high-speed fuses, modular fuse holders, surge arresters, and custom-engineered electrical protection systems for industrial and power management applications.
